In an important clarificatory circular (available here) issued by the Insolvency and Bankruptcy Board of India (“IBBI”), dated 16 January 2018, it has clarified that :

    • Fees to reflect work. An insolvency professional shall render services for a fee which is a reasonable reflection of his work, raise bills / invoices in his name towards such fees, and such fees shall be paid to his bank account.
    • Exclusion from the insolvency resolution process cost. Any payment of fees for the services of an insolvency professional, to any person other than the insolvency professional, shall not form part of the insolvency resolution process cost.
    • Payment to external agencies. Any other professional appointed by an insolvency professional shall raise bills / invoices in his / its (such as registered valuer) name towards such fees, and such fees shall be paid to his / its bank account.
